Auditions for the Manatee Players' productions of SHOUT and SINGIN' IN THE RAIN are January 24 at 7p.m. Sunday's auditions will be at Saint Stephens Episcopal School Theater Room. Enter the parking lot at the intersection of 39th Street West and Manatee Avenue beside Mister Smoothie.

Monday's auditions will be at the Manatee Players, 102 Old Main Street in downtown Bradenton.

SHOUT is being directed and choreographed by Guest Director Matt May. It is a cast of five women and features songs of the 1960's.

SINGIN' IN THE RAIN is being directed and choreographed by Rick Kerby and Dewayne Barrett.

SHOUT Performance dates are March 24-April 10 and SINGIN' IN THE RAIN performance dates are May 5-22.

There are NO children's roles in either of these shows.

Those auditioning should prepare a song in their key and be ready for the movement portion of the audition that the director may require.
